Senior Python Developer
In the IVI team, you will:
- Design fault-tolerant technical solutions
- Develop high-load microservices for platform backend tasks
- Not only write code, but also be responsible for it until release and after: do code reviews, write auto-tests, release, set up monitoring
- There is a direction that can be developed on Golang, if desired, with a possible transition in the future (sharing knowledge and practices between developers of other microservices)
IVI's expectations of the candidate:
- High-quality experience in writing Python code for 3+ years
- Experience in writing Go code and a desire to develop in it
- Love, skill, and practice in writing tests
- Free command of Linux (bash, sed, grep, and other utilities)
- DB: PostgreSQL, MongoDB, ElasticSearch, Redis
- CI/CD: GitLab, Docker, Kubernetes
- Knowledge of classical algorithms and data structures
And the most pleasant thing. On our part, IVI promises from the first days:
- Official employment and competitive salary. We are an accredited IT company!
- A cozy and modern office within walking distance from Dmitrovskaya, Savёlovskaya metro stations, near the Flaskon and Bakery
- Hybrid work format (or the desire to move to Moscow from the regions of Russia)
- Provision of modern work equipment, additional monitor, and much more for comfortable work
- Flexible start of the working day by agreement with the manager
- Care for health: the opportunity to receive consultations from a psychologist, lawyer, financial consultant, and a specialist in healthy lifestyle, and after the probation period - DMS (with dentistry) and insurance for travel abroad
- Support for the exchange of knowledge and ideas: we encourage participation in meetups and help with preparing presentations
- Free subscription to the corporate discounts and offers service BestBenefits, as well as access to the online library of the 'MIF' publishing house
- Special offer for IVI subscription.
Contacts: resume@ivi.ru